Feeling dizzy is a common symptom characterized by a sensation of lightheadedness, unsteadiness, or a spinning feeling. It can be described as a sensation of feeling faint, weak, or off-balance, and is often accompanied by a loss of equilibrium or coordination. Dizziness can arise from a variety of causes, including benign conditions such as dehydration, low blood pressure, or standing up too quickly, which can lead to temporary drops in blood flow to the brain. More complex causes include inner ear disorders, such as benign paroxysmal positional vertigo (BPPV) or Ménière's disease, which affect the body's balance system. Neurological conditions, including migraines or stroke, and cardiovascular issues like arrhythmias or heart disease can also contribute to dizziness.
Treatment for dizziness depends on the underlying cause. For benign causes, such as dehydration or low blood pressure, increasing fluid intake and ensuring proper hydration can help alleviate symptoms. In cases of inner ear disorders, specific maneuvers like the Epley maneuver can be effective in managing BPPV. For more serious conditions, addressing the root cause through medication, lifestyle changes, or other medical interventions may be necessary. Managing stress, avoiding sudden movements, and ensuring adequate rest can also help prevent or reduce the frequency of dizziness. If dizziness is persistent, severe, or accompanied by other symptoms such as vision changes, difficulty speaking, or loss of coordination, it is important to seek medical attention to rule out more serious underlying health issues and receive appropriate treatment.
